Peterskirche, also known as St. Peter's Church, is a magnificent Baroque Roman Catholic parish church nestled in the heart of Vienna, Austria. Standing at an elevation of 183 meters in Petersplatz square, this architectural masterpiece is renowned for its opulent design and rich history, making it a prominent landmark in the city's historic center, just a short walk from the bustling Graben pedestrian area and St. Stephen's Cathedral.

    자주 묻는 질문

    What are the best ways to get to Peterskirche (St. Peter's Church) using public transport?

    Peterskirche is centrally located in Vienna, making it easily accessible by public transport. It is situated in Petersplatz square, a short distance from the bustling Graben pedestrian area. You can reach it via various tram and U-Bahn (subway) lines, with several stops within easy walking distance.

    Is Peterskirche (St. Peter's Church) wheelchair accessible?

    Yes, Peterskirche is noted as being wheelchair accessible, allowing visitors with mobility challenges to experience its magnificent Baroque interiors.

    Are there any entrance fees or permits required to visit Peterskirche (St. Peter's Church)?

    No, Peterskirche is a free attraction. Visitors can explore its stunning architecture and artistic interiors without any entrance fees.

    What are the typical opening hours for Peterskirche (St. Peter's Church)?

    While specific daily opening hours can vary, Peterskirche generally welcomes visitors throughout the day. It is a functioning parish church, so it hosts daily services and mass. It's always a good idea to check the official church website for the most current schedule, especially if you plan to attend a service or concert.

    What are the best times of day to visit Peterskirche (St. Peter's Church) to avoid crowds?

    To fully appreciate the intricate details and serene atmosphere, visiting during off-peak hours is recommended. Early mornings or later in the afternoon, closer to closing time, typically see fewer visitors than midday, especially on weekends or during peak tourist seasons.

    Are there any classical music concerts or organ recitals held at Peterskirche (St. Peter's Church)?

    Yes, Peterskirche is renowned for its excellent acoustics and regularly hosts classical music concerts and organ recitals. These events offer a unique opportunity to experience the church's grandeur with live music. Information on upcoming performances is usually available on the church's official website or local event listings.

    What are some must-see attractions or landmarks near Peterskirche (St. Peter's Church)?

    Peterskirche is ideally located in Vienna's historic center. It's just a short walk from the famous St. Stephen's Cathedral and the bustling Graben pedestrian area. Other nearby attractions include the Plague Column, Kohlmarkt, and various historic buildings and shops, making it a perfect starting point for exploring the city on foot.

    Is Peterskirche (St. Peter's Church) suitable for visiting with kids or families?

    Yes, Peterskirche can be a fascinating visit for families. While it is a place of worship, its stunning Baroque art and architecture can captivate children. The free entry and central location make it an easy stop during a family exploration of Vienna. However, visitors are encouraged to maintain a respectful demeanor due to its religious significance.

    What is the history behind Peterskirche (St. Peter's Church)?

    Peterskirche boasts a rich history, with speculation that it might be Vienna's oldest church, possibly erected on the site of a Roman encampment in the 3rd or 4th century. The current Baroque church was constructed between 1701 and 1733, commissioned by Emperor Leopold I after the plague. It was entrusted to the priests of Opus Dei in 1970.

    What are the main architectural and artistic highlights inside Peterskirche (St. Peter's Church)?

    The interior is a visual spectacle, characterized by its extravagant Baroque design. Key highlights include the impressive 56-meter-high dome with a fresco depicting the Coronation of Our Lady by Johann Michael Rottmayr, the lavish gold stucco and gilded carved wood, the Baroque high altar by Antonio Galli Bibiena, and the highly decorative, gold-covered Baroque pulpit. Trompe-l'œil techniques create an illusion of depth throughout the church.
